What is the trihydrate in sodium acetate as trihydrate crystals?

The term trihydrate refers to the fact that three molecules of water are associated with each formula unit of sodium acetate. The formula unit for sodium acetate trihydrate is NaC2H3O2‧3H2O.

Is CH3COONa polarnon polar or ionic?

CH3COONa is an ionic compound. It is composed of sodium ions (Na+) and acetate ions (CH3COO-), which are held together by ionic bonds due to the transfer of electrons from sodium to acetate.
